Inter American Tropical Tuna Commission: The IATTC, established by international convention in 1950, is responsible for the conservation and management of fisheries for tunas and other species taken by tuna-fishing vessels in the eastern Pacific Ocean.

Canadian Shellfish Sanitation Program - The Fish, Seafood and Production Division, Canadian Food Inspection Agency: regulates the import and export, processing, packaging, labelling, shipping, certification, storage, repacking of shellfish to protect against contamination and product quality degradation, to maintain source and lot identity and integrity. Suspends operations or decertifies shellfish processors on the basis of unacceptable operating and sanitation conditions.

AVC Lobster Science Centre - a research unit within the Atlantic Veterinary college at the University of Prince Edward Island. Our research is based in the areas of lobster and crustacean science focusing on the health of lobsters as they are a significant part of the economy in Eastern Canada.
